ILTM Asia Pacific reports surge in regional specialist buyers

SINGAPORE, January 18, 2018

ILTM organisers are reporting a surge in interest in their new ILTM Asia Pacific event, not only from new luxury travel buyers from across the region, but from Asia Pacific specialists from across the world.

Alison Gilmore, director of the ILTM Portfolio, said: ‘The essence of every ILTM event is the quality of buyers we identify and fully host to meet our top end clients and ILTM Asia Pacific looks set to raise the bar still higher. Our clients at the event are the world’s premier luxury travel experiences, destinations and providers - an awe-inspiring guest list with whom these specialist buyers will plan their high net worth clients' luxury leisure time in detail.”

In comparison to last year’s ILTM Asia in China, ILTM have received a 60 per cent increase in interest from Australian buyers as well as key source markets including Singapore (up 47 per cent), India (up 50 per cent) and Japan (up 32 per cent). There is also intensified interest from Hong Kong and Korea as well as The Philippines and Indonesia.

Gilmore continued: “This is incredible buyer engagement from our target regions, from which we will curate a final invitation list of the most productive and most discerning decision-makers from each region.”

The exhibitors these Asian and international buyers are set to meet at ILTM Asia Pacific include destinations such as Botswana, Catalonia, Dubai, Fiji, Korea, New Zealand, Los Angeles, Spain and Switzerland, as well as Japan.

In addition, established global brands which have already confirmed their participation to meet these buyers include: Accor Luxury Brands, Belmond, Capella Hotel Group, Crystal Cruises, Edition Hotels, Four Seasons Hotels & Resorts, Langham Hotels International, Mandarin Oriental Hotel Group and Marriott International Luxury Hotels, among many others.

They will be joined by independent but equally high-end brands such as Blue Lagoon in Iceland and Iconic Luxury Hotels as well as newer brands waiting to be discovered such as Kudadoo in the Maldives, new Ganges experience Aqua Indica and new wellness resort Alba Vietnam.

Gilmore concludes: “Although ILTM Asia Pacific is a new event, the brand reputation preceeds us – we have been overwhelmed with interest from top end buyers and providers alike. We look forward to this continuing as we announce further details of our Education Programme, Opening Forum and many parties and social networking opportunities. The first ILTM Asia Pacific looks set to be a place to do business like never before.”

ILTM Asia Pacific will take place at the Marina Bay Sands in Singapore from May 21 to 24. - TradeArabia News Service
